前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>Coding+Github双服务器托管Hexo

Coding+Github双服务器托管Hexo

作者头像
零式的天空
发布2022-03-25 14:22:16
2.2K0
发布2022-03-25 14:22:16
举报
文章被收录于专栏:零域Blog

1 写在前面

其实之前是用的wordpress在上挂着。 觉得Hexo好像更符合现在我的审美,so, do it! 所以我选择了Hexo

2 部署优化Hexo

这一步我之前写过,在这里我就不详细赘述了啊

3 创建Github公开库

4 创建Coding公开库

创建腾讯云开发者平台(或Coding)公开库,因为目前两家公司战略合作,现在共用了。 https://dev.tencent.com/

4.1 创建项目

项目地址格式是 username.coding.me,格式不对会404哦,项目名称随便,确定就ok 例如我的:

4.2 开启page服务

创建完记得进入代码浏览,看看是否正确生成,然后进入page服务,然后开启

开启成功效果图:

5 配置服务并将文件部署到Github

5.1 修改_config.yml

修改Hexo根目录下 _config.yml 文件,找到最下面的 deploy,格式类似我这样的

代码语言:javascript
复制
# Deployment
## Docs: https://hexo.io/docs/deployment.html
deploy:
  type: git
  #repository: https://github.com/wugenqiang/wugenqiang.github.io.git #复制过来
  #branch: master
  repo:
    github: https://github.com/wugenqiang/wugenqiang.github.io.git,master
    coding: https://dev.tencent.com/u/wugenqiang/p/wugenqiang.coding.me.git,master 

5.2 生成静态文件发布

执行hexo clean && hexo g && hexo s 清除缓存,生成静态文件,本地发布 页面上没问题的话,就可以执行hexo d

会弹出输入github账号密码,和腾讯开发者平台的账号密码。

后面通过生成ssh私钥,公钥就不用频繁输入用户名密码

部署成功,按照各自平台的pages服务提示的网址即可访问 在这里我就演示coding的吧,嘿嘿

6 预览地址

7 设置自定义域名

对于Github来说,可参考:

对于Coding来说,来进行下面步骤: 1.进入项目,进入Page服务页

点击设置进入

2.设置域名指向 设置自定义域名指向wugenqiang.coding.me

ok

8 加快访问速度

修改解析记录,点击 修改,然后将github解析线路改成海外,然后保存,这样国外的用户访问你的博客的话会跳转到你的github的页面。国内默认coding.me,加快访问速度,欧耶

来访问试试吧,嘿嘿嘿

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2019-04-05,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 1 写在前面
  • 2 部署优化Hexo
  • 3 创建Github公开库
  • 4 创建Coding公开库
    • 4.1 创建项目
      • 4.2 开启page服务
      • 5 配置服务并将文件部署到Github
        • 5.1 修改_config.yml
          • 5.2 生成静态文件发布
          • 6 预览地址
          • 7 设置自定义域名
          • 8 加快访问速度
          相关产品与服务
          云开发 CloudBase
          云开发(Tencent CloudBase,TCB)是腾讯云提供的云原生一体化开发环境和工具平台,为200万+企业和开发者提供高可用、自动弹性扩缩的后端云服务,可用于云端一体化开发多种端应用(小程序、公众号、Web 应用等),避免了应用开发过程中繁琐的服务器搭建及运维,开发者可以专注于业务逻辑的实现,开发门槛更低,效率更高。
          领券
          问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档